    GATTUSO: 'I'm happy for Paolo and for the win'
    10/2/2005
    MILANO - Rino Gattuso stated: 'It is quite a strange feeling to see Paolo scoring twice in a game, after some thought that he might have had to retire due to his knee problems. I am very happy for him and for what he did today. And I think we did show how much we improved as a team. Paolo Maldini is our captain and our leader. He still can teach us a lot of things to all of us. As for me, I'm well. I thank the club that supported me even during a tough period. I'm mad because it looks like I forgot how to score. Maybe I should use my hands, but I am not sure it would help either. I have to thank Mauro Tassoti, the assistant coach, for his help and advice. Vieri? Well, he has been unlucky today. But if he keeps playing like he did, we are going to score a lot...'
